My approach to therapy

I practice client-centered therapy. This means that the experience of the client is deeply respected and that clients determine what they want to work on and how. My role is to provide compassionate support and to assist you as you realize your goals. Evidence-based practices such as Narrative Therapy,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, Mindfulness and somatic therapies, and Psychodynamic Therapy are among the modalities I use. Therapeutic techniques are tailored to the unique strengths, needs, and growth potentialities of each individual client.

What you can expect from me

Most clients are experts on what will improve their lives and what has and hasn’t worked in the past. Therapeutic goals are arrived at collaboratively, with a focus on practical improvements that can lead to a more fulfilling life. Our initial sessions will provide you with immediate skills to lessen distressful symptoms. As your symptoms become more manageable, we will work together to process past events and to open pathways to transformative healing.
